Introducing Canva Docs

Graphic design platform Canva launched its new collaborative word-processing tool, Docs, at its inaugural Canva Create event this week. Aiming to appeal to white-collar stalwarts like Google Docs in style, Canva Docs is the latest addition to the company’s suite of design tools that have been repackaged as a Visual Worksuite.

Canva Docs will allow multiple users to collaborate on the same document at the same time, and it also features spell checking and supports languages other than English, including those in non-Latin languages figure.

Canva Docs’ most notable feature has to do with the company’s emphasis on visual design, which is obviously what they are mostly known for.

The new word processor will offer a range of formatting templates to choose from, and the Docs to Decks feature will automatically reformat documents into presentations which you can edit afterwards.

Users will be able to embed other Canva projects into their documents, such as demo videos and digital whiteboards. Canva launched its new whiteboard tool last month, a Miro competitor that enables users to collaborate remotely on unlimited workspaces. These items can be dropped directly into Canva documents, or opened and edited directly in Docs.

While Canva Docs was the biggest announcement at the Canva Create event, the company also introduced several new features to its current product suite. This includes adding Canva’s background removal tool to its video editor for remote control of presentations and Templates integrated with Flourish, the data visualization platform acquired by Canva earlier this year.

Canva’s diverse suite of products — including its marketplaces for website creators and developers — can’t come fast enough, with rival Adobe this week announcing a $20 billion acquisition of online collaborative design tool Figma.
